The following is part one of Election Rules and Procedures:

General Election Rules:
(1) Only citizens can vote.
(2) A citizen is defined as:
a. Anyone who already has the citizen mask on the forum may vote until February 1st, 2009.
b. Anyone who voted on the ratification of Concordat, regardless of their vote. Participation equals citizenship.
c. Anyone who endorses the Concordat after ratification.

Delegate Election Procedures:

(1) Delegate candidates may self-identify, by posting in a forum (http://z1.invisionfree.com/forums/The_East...?showtopic=6153) created for this purpose.
  • a. Nomination period begins on January 11 and lasts for 72 hours.
    b. A nomination needs to be seconded by another citizen.
(2) The campaign starts on January 14 and lasts for 72 hours.
  • a. Citizens may post questions in the forum.
    b. Candidates should post answers in the forum.
(3) Voting starts on January 17 and lasts for 72 hours.
(4) Citizens vote in the forum, publicly stating their support for their candidate.
